YMANativeAdLoaderConfiguration Class Reference

Inherits from NSObject
Declared in YMANativeAdLoaderConfiguration.h

Overview

This class is responsible for configuring native ad loading.

  1. Properties
    1. blockID
    2. imageSizes
    3. shouldLoadImagesAutomatically
  2. Methods
    1. – initWithBlockID:loadImagesAutomatically:
    2. – initWithBlockID:imageSizes:loadImagesAutomatically:

Properties

blockID

Block ID is a unique identifier in the R-M-XXXXXX-Y format, which is assigned in the Partner interface.

@property (nonatomic, copy, readonly) NSString *blockID

imageSizes

A set of preferred image sizes.

@property (nonatomic, copy, readonly) NSArray *imageSizes

shouldLoadImagesAutomatically

Flag for automatic image loading. Acceptable values: YES – Load automatically; NO – Load manually.

@property (nonatomic, assign, readonly) BOOL shouldLoadImagesAutomatically

Discussion

Note: If the app simultaneously stores links to a large number of ads, we recommend using manual image loading.

Methods

– initWithBlockID:loadImagesAutomatically:

Initializes a new object of the YMANativeAdLoaderConfiguration class (configuration for loading native ads).

- (instancetype)initWithBlockID:(NSString *)blockID
        loadImagesAutomatically:(BOOL)shouldLoadImagesAutomatically

Parameters

blockID

Block ID is a unique identifier in the R-M-XXXXXX-Y format, which is assigned in the Partner interface.

shouldLoadImagesAutomatically

Flag for automatic image loading.

Return Value

An object of the YMANativeAdLoaderConfiguration class, which defines the configuration for loading native ads.

– initWithBlockID:imageSizes:loadImagesAutomatically:

Initializes a new object of the YMANativeAdLoaderConfiguration class (configuration for native ads).

- (instancetype)initWithBlockID:(NSString *)blockID
                     imageSizes:(NSArray *)imageSizes
        loadImagesAutomatically:(BOOL)shouldLoadImagesAutomatically

Parameters

blockID

Block ID is a unique identifier in the R-M-XXXXXX-Y format, which is assigned in the Partner interface.

imageSizes

A set of preferred image sizes.

shouldLoadImagesAutomatically

Flag for automatic image loading.

Return Value

An object of the YMANativeAdLoaderConfiguration class, which defines the configuration for native ads.


Generated by appledoc 2.2.1 (build 1334).